 Whitsundays
Queensland, Australia Australia has been called the Lucky Country for many reasons, great cities, the amazing outback,
Fraser Island and the Great Barrier Reef to name a few. The Whitsundays however are unique, exotic and spectacularly beautiful, one of those rare, unforgettable places, just nature at her best.
Its 74 islands - only eight of which are inhabited - are surrounded by one of the world’s seven natural wonders, the Great Barrier Reef.
The Whitsundays boasts a diverse range of tropical island resorts and hotels as well as
the coastal resort village of Airlie Beach. Relax, swim and enjoy the breathtaking ocean views or take advantage of the myriad of activities and tours the Whitsundays has to offer on land,
sea and in the air. The sheltered warm waters of the Whitsundays make boating of all kinds irresistible, sail yourself around the calm waters of the Whitsundays or choose a crewed charter and be pampered.
The Whitsunday Coast and Islands are a very special part of Australia. Centrally loca ted on the Queensland Coast
150km north of Mackay and 300km south of Townsville yet right in the heart of the World Heritage listed Great Barrier Reef.
